In the context of rose quartz specimens available on the market, this particular stone is notable for its combination of size and transparency. Rose quartz is frequently encountered as a translucent to opaque material, with a soft diffuse glow rather than discrete transparent windows. Fully transparent or near transparent individuals are considerably less common, and specimens that exceed five carats while retaining transparent body and an even pink hue are uncommon in comparison to standard material. The rarity derives from geological and structural factors, because the internal microscopic inclusions and structural zoning that impart the characteristic rosy sheen often increase with crystal size, and cutter yield is reduced when attempting to achieve clean transparency from larger rough. As a result, a 5.71 carat oval that demonstrates clear visual transparency and maintains an even light pink color represents a comparatively rare offering within the rose quartz category.
The mixed brilliant cut applied to this oval is a functional choice for material of this nature, balancing the desire to maximize brilliance with preservation of weight and color uniformity. The crown faceting distributes light across the table while the pavilion faceting encourages internal return, generating measured scintillation without sacrificing the soft, diffuse character that is prized in pink quartz. The excellent polish further refines surface finish, contributing to crisp facet junctions and controlled reflections. Slight inclusions, noted at eye level, are consistent with natural quartz and do not materially impair transparency or overall optical appeal when examined in standard jewelry orientations. Because the stone is untreated, its appearance is the result of natural color and structure, providing a stable baseline for setting and wear.
